SUKKUR, May 14: The Mahar group swept 25 out of 39 union councils, in the local government elections held in district Ghotki on Sunday. Polling at one union council was postponed as a result of an armed clash between two groups.

According to the unofficial results, the Mahar group emerged victorious on all the 14 union councils of Ghotki taluka and four union councils of Khangarh taluka, while three out of eight of Ubauro, three out of eight of Mirpur Mathelo, and one out of six of Daharki, were bagged by the Mahar group. While election at the union council Pacca Chandio of Ubauro has been postponed due to an armed clash between two groups. Elections on this UC will be held on May 22.
